Transaction 42495a562c17834cc140167dd70a63598ef631a6298fe7f41cf075c7d2eeafe6
1 Input
1 Output
-
42495a562c17834cc140167dd70a63598ef631a6298fe7f41cf075c7d2eeafe6:0
- value
- 341907522
- script pubkey
- OP_0 OP_PUSHBYTES_20 d95213cf1edf6260bcc63342697623e19c4b432c
- address
- bc1qm9fp8nc7ma3xp0xxxdpxja3ruxwyksevmyfzhv